Ingredients
- 1 cup mashed sweet potatoes
- 1 cup cornmeal
- 1 cup all-purpose flour
- 1/4 cup granulated sugar
- 1 tablespoon baking powder
- 1/2 teaspoon salt
- 1 cup buttermilk
- 1/4 cup unsalted butter, melted
- 2 large eggs
- 1/4 cup honey
- 1/2 cup unsalted butter, softened (for honey butter)
- 1/4 cup honey (for honey butter)
- 1/4 teaspoon salt (optional, for honey butter)
Instructions
- Preheat your oven to 375°F (190°C) and grease an 8-inch baking dish or cast-iron skillet.
- Cook and mash the sweet potato until smooth; set aside.
- In a large bowl, whisk together cornmeal, flour, sugar, baking powder, and salt.
- In another bowl, combine the mashed sweet potatoes, buttermilk, melted butter, eggs, and honey until well mixed.
- Pour the wet mixture into the dry ingredients and stir gently until just combined.
- Transfer the batter to your prepared dish and bake for 25-30 minutes until a toothpick comes out clean.
- While baking, prepare the honey butter by mixing softened butter with honey until creamy.
- Cool the cornbread slightly before serving warm with honey butter.
- Prep Time: 15 minutes
- Cook Time: 30 minutes

Nutrition
- Serving Size: 1 slice (60g)
- Calories: 180
- Sugar: 10g
- Sodium: 210mg
- Fat: 7g
- Saturated Fat: 4g
- Unsaturated Fat: 2g
- Trans Fat: 0g
- Carbohydrates: 27g
- Fiber: 2g
- Protein: 3g
- Cholesterol: 50mg
